Strongs: H3365
Hebrew: יָקַר
Transliteration: yâqar
Pronunciation: yaw-kar'
Part of Speech: Verb
Bible Usage: be (make) {precious} be {prized} be set {by} withdraw.
Definition:
properly apparently to be {heavy} that {is} (figuratively) valuable; causatively to make rare (figuratively to inhibit)
1. to esteem, be prized, be valuable, be precious, be costly, be appraised
a. (Qal)
1. to be precious, be highly valued, be esteemed, be costly
2. to be appraised
b. (Hiphil) to make something precious
